The Massachusetts Gaming Commission (MGC) strictly regulates all legal betting sites. Licenses are granted only to operators that meet stringent standards for data protection, fairness, and responsible gaming.
Operators must:
– Encrypt sensitive user information
– Offer tools for self-exclusion and deposit limits
– Undergo regular audits and testing

Reputable MA sportsbooks are proactive about customer protection. Features include:
– Self-exclusion programs
– Deposit and loss limits
– Reality checks and session time reminders
These tools aren’t just regulatory requirements—they’re a commitment to player well-being.
A significant share of users now wager live as games unfold. App features like live streaming, up-to-the-second stats, and fast in-game markets help drive engagement.
Massachusetts law requires physical presence within state borders to place real-money bets. Leading apps use robust geolocation tools that rarely misfire—ensuring seamless transactions. Instant deposits (including PayPal, Venmo, and cards) and rapid, reliable withdrawals set the best operators apart.

What sportsbooks are legal in Massachusetts?
Licensed options currently include DraftKings, FanDuel, BetMGM, and Caesars, among others. All legal operators are approved and regulated by the Massachusetts Gaming Commission.
Can I bet on college sports in Massachusetts?
You can bet on college sports, but restrictions may apply for Massachusetts-based college teams. Check each operator’s terms for up-to-date details on available markets.
Do MA sportsbooks offer welcome bonuses?
Yes, most legal sportsbooks in Massachusetts feature sign-up bonuses ranging from deposit matches to risk-free bets. Always read terms and conditions to understand wagering requirements.
Is mobile sports betting safe in Massachusetts?
All licensed apps use strong encryption and follow strict state regulations, making them as safe as online banking for users who follow best practices.
How do I withdraw winnings from MA betting apps?
Withdrawals can be made via bank transfer, e-wallets, or physical checks, depending on the sportsbook. Processing times are typically quick for reputable operators, often within a few hours to a couple of days.
What is the minimum age to use Massachusetts sportsbooks?
You must be at least 21 years old and physically located within state borders to place a legal sports bet in Massachusetts. Apps use geolocation to verify eligibility.
